In this message from John 4, the pastor explores Jesus’ profound interaction with the Samaritan woman at the well, drawing lessons about true worship and its significance. The sermon begins with Jesus’ unconventional journey through Samaria—a region Jews typically avoided. His deliberate choice to go through Samaria emphasizes His mission to reach all people, transcending social and cultural barriers. This sets the stage for the central theme: how to worship God in spirit and truth.

Key Themes and Teachings:

1. The Essence of True Worship

Jesus tells the Samaritan woman that true worshipers must worship the Father in spirit and truth. This means worship must originate from the heart, empowered by the Holy Spirit, and aligned with the truth of God’s Word. True worship is not about physical locations or traditions, as Jesus dismisses the debate about worshiping on the mountain versus in Jerusalem. Instead, it’s about reverence and submission to God, combined with humility.

2. The Pitfalls of False Worship

The pastor identifies three types of false worship:

Superficial Worship: Worship motivated by self-interest rather than a genuine relationship with God, akin to friendships based solely on personal gain.

Idolatrous Worship: Placing oneself or other created things above God, as seen in the Israelites’ worship of the golden calf.

Ignorant Worship: Worshiping without understanding who God truly is, often due to neglecting Scripture or failing to seek Him earnestly.

3. How to Be a True Worshiper

True worshipers align their hearts, minds, and actions with God’s will. The pastor emphasizes:

Worship in Spirit: Worship is heartfelt and empowered by the Holy Spirit. It involves emotional engagement and passion, reflecting the fire of the Holy Spirit within us.

Worship in Truth: Worship must conform to the truth of God’s Word. It requires studying the Bible to avoid ignorance and superficiality.

Worship with a Focus on Christ: Worship involves seeking Jesus intentionally. Like the Samaritan woman, when we encounter Christ, He reveals our hearts yet accepts us with grace.

4. A Transformational Encounter

The Samaritan woman’s encounter with Jesus highlights the personal and transformative nature of worship. Despite her past and societal barriers, Jesus engages her in a conversation that ultimately reveals His identity as the Messiah. This reminds listeners that Jesus seeks out individuals, regardless of their background, and calls them into true worship.

5. Practical Applications

Worship isn’t about styles or traditions—whether traditional hymns or contemporary practices—but about the heart’s attitude toward God. The pastor warns against equating outward expressions with true worship and urges believers to worship with authenticity, emotion, and truth. He encourages the congregation to seek Christ earnestly, as this transforms worship into a powerful and meaningful act.
